Entomobrya atrocincta Schött 1896

Entomobrya atrocincta

provided by wikipedia EN

Entomobrya atrocincta is a species of slender springtails in the family Entomobryidae.[1][2][3][4] They display notable sexual dimorphism, rare in springtails, with the males being a vivid orange (occasionally with white or black bands), and the females being a duller tan.[5]
